Bella Grigio

Tennessee Red Blend

Walnut Springs Bella Grigio is a delightful red blend hailing from the picturesque Tennessee region, showcasing a vibrant red hue that invites closer inspection. This wine exhibits a medium body, making it approachable and versatile, perfect for a variety of occasions. Its lively acidity offers a refreshing quality, enhancing the overall drinking experience. The fruit intensity is prominent, with notes of ripe red berries and a hint of spice, beautifully complemented by subtle tannins that provide a soft structure without overpowering the palate. This well-crafted blend is dry but maintains a juicy, mouthwatering quality that encourages the next sip, making it a truly enjoyable choice for wine enthusiasts.

Region:


United States
United States

From rich and powerful California Zinfandel to spicy Oregon Pinot Noir, and from full-bodied Washington Merlot to aromatic New York Riesling, the wines of the United States are nearly as diverse as its population. People have been making wine in North America from European vitis vinifera vines since the first French settlers arrived in the 1500s. Progress stalled along the way by pests and diseases that the vine had never encountered in its homelands, but today wine is produced in all 50 states. With more than 260 AVAs to discover, each with its unique climate and landscape, wines of the United States have much to offer.
